Death in the Black Box

After aging and illness, when the four elements become severely imbalanced and can no longer be harmonized, the body ceases to function. How does it cease to function? The five gross sense faculties of the body deteriorate, becoming unable to properly receive and transmit the external six dusts (sense objects). The neural conduction system ages, failing to normally receive and conduct the electrical signals from the five gross sense faculties. The brain and the subtle sense faculty "black box" become aged and rigid, unable to properly receive the electrical signals transmitted by the nervous system. Consequently, it cannot integrate these electrical signals to form the virtual internal six dusts—internal manifest appearances—that resemble the external manifest appearances.

When there are no internal six dusts within the subtle sense faculty, the conditions for the birth of the six consciousnesses are incomplete. The six consciousnesses cannot arise to perceive and distinguish the internal six dusts, causing sentient beings to lose the function of awareness. The mental faculty, having lost its "right and left arms" (the six consciousnesses), becomes powerless regarding all phenomena. It will then decide to leave the body, leading to death and entry into the intermediate state (bardo body).

Once the "black box" becomes unusable, the sense faculties and sense objects do not make contact, and the six consciousnesses cannot arise. Body, speech, and mind cannot manifest, and the activities of the five-aggregate body cease. When the mental faculty perceives itself as incapable, the five-aggregate body inevitably dies. Thus, it is evident that the subtle sense faculty "black box" is extremely important. Even if the five gross sense faculties are perfectly normal and the conduction nerves are also perfectly normal, if the "black box" is abnormal, the mental faculty cannot perceive the six dust realms. It will then helplessly "choose" death—in fact, compelled rather than chosen.

Why is the "black box" so crucial? Precisely because the "black box" is a locus—the place where the six sense faculties, six sense objects, and six consciousnesses interact. It is the locus of the activities of the five aggregates. Here, the internal manifest appearances of the great thousandfold world can be generated; here the six consciousnesses can be generated. The six consciousnesses can contact and perceive the virtual great thousandfold world, enabling cognition, perception, and experience of the virtual six dust realms. In common terms, this is called "being alive" or "living." Once one can no longer "be alive" or "live," the mental faculty will inevitably seek out a new locus where it can "be alive," thereby initiating a new existence.
